Climate activists from the “Renovate Switzerland” movement blocked the north portal of the Gotthard tunnel on the A2 in Switzerland during Easter traffic. That reports ”
Blick
“. Some protesters held up banners, others taped themselves to several lanes in front of the road tunnel, which is a vital north-south axis. The tunnel then had to be closed in both directions.

Gotthard tunnel: climate activists occupy important north-south axis in Switzerland

The fact that the climate activists were protesting for the declaration of a climate emergency on Good Friday today did not suit the drivers at all. Even before the climate protest, the Easter traffic jam on the route from Lucerne to Gotthard was 15 kilometers long, and car drivers had to allow almost 2.5 hours more time. As a result of the protest, traffic was backed up by 16 kilometers. A woman then lost her nerve: As video recordings on Twitter show, she got out of her car and snatched the banners from the activists.

The police finally detached the demonstrators from the roadway and carried them off the roadway. The officers then arrested six of the activists, who were between 19 and 60 years old. Traffic is now starting again.
